The case of Cyntoia Brown received a lot of attention when celebrities like Rihanna and T.I brought it to life. At 16-years-old, the sex trafficking victim was ultimately failed by the legal system when they sentenced her to 51 years behind bars after she allegedly had to defend herself against an attacker.

Recently, a judge ruled that she must complete 51 years before she’s eligible for parole. This created a bigger public outcry because the ruling seemed unjust. There could be hope for the now 30-year-old because Tennessee Governor Bill Haslam is considering her clemency request according to a report.

He has to make a decision within the next few weeks before he leaves office. An online petition has already received 500,000 signatures for Cytonia’s release.
